A convenient synthesis of the novel 5H-thieno[2,3-e]-4,1,2-oxathiazepine ring system via an alkoxycarbenium ion intermediate |

Abstract: | 3-(Methoxymethoxymethyl)-2-thiophenesulfonamides and 3-hydroxymethyl-N-methoxymethyl-2-thiophenesulfonamides have been shown to undergo cyclization when treated under anhydrous acidic conditions to provide the novel 2,3-dihydro-5H-thieno2,3-e]-4,1,2-oxathiazepine ring system. Incorporation of a primary sulfonamide group into position seven of the molecule provided compounds which inhibit human carbonic anhydrase II. |
